Output edf53b536fa494b29d1cd6a038e18e77139d514c5209080ae76e61e62d36db5d:36

value
10680878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8c006f69aec2644f8b96d8bb35c05c848fb6de OP_EQUAL
address
3JyFMHgHDFWsMjDwqExd3qVSysFDTASt2r
transaction
edf53b536fa494b29d1cd6a038e18e77139d514c5209080ae76e61e62d36db5d
confirmations
434719
spent
true